How to Add Background Color in Google Slides

Walk through this interactive demo to learn how to add background color in Google Slides.
  1. Open your presentation in Google Slides.
  2. Select the slide where you want to change the background color.
  3. In the top menu, click background.
  4. In the Color section, click the color box.
  5. Choose the background color you want.
  6. To use a custom color, open Custom, add your color, and click OK.
  7. Click Done to apply it to the current slide.

Why This Matters

Adding background colors transforms your slides from generic templates into branded, cohesive presentations that reflect your organization's visual identity. Beyond basic aesthetics, background colors create visual hierarchy and improve readability by providing proper contrast for your text and graphics. When you apply colors consistently across slides using the theme feature, you establish professional continuity that helps audiences focus on your content rather than getting distracted by inconsistent design elements. This small change significantly elevates the perceived quality and credibility of your presentation.
